      Update the Apertis platform document · 6ac2d1f9
      Martyn Welch authored
      
      The Apertis platform document is out of date. Update it to reflect some
      changes to the Apertis project that have been true for a while:
      
      - We use GitLab rather than straight git repositories
      - All code is stored in GitLab (rather than as packages in OBS)
      - We use GitLab for code review rather than Phabricator
      - Automation has been moved from Jenkins to GitLab CI/CD
      - We don't interact directly with OBS much any more
      - We use OSTree for OTA updates
      
      Also, remove the comparison with Yocto as this is neither overly balanced,
      accurate nor useful.

      releases: Revise 2020Q4 schedules · 96053f59
      Emanuele Aina authored
      
      Completing our release cycles on 22/Dec was deemed too risky, so here's
      a revised schedule.
      
      Putting it in another format:
      
      2020-11-12 v2019.5   feature freeze
      2020-11-13 v2020.3   feature freeze
      2020-11-16 v2019.5   code freeze
      2020-11-17 v2021pre  feature freeze
      2020-11-19 v2019.5   RC1
      2020-11-20 v2020.3   code freeze
      2020-11-20 v2019.5   RC testing start
      2020-11-23 v2021pre  code freeze
      2020-11-25 v2022dev0 feature freeze
      2020-11-26 v2019.5   RC testing end
      2020-11-26 v2020.3   RC1
      2020-11-27 v2019.5   release
      2020-11-27 v2020.3   RC testing start
      2020-12-02 v2020.3   RC testing end
      2020-12-02 v2021pre  RC1
      2020-12-02 v2022dev0 code freeze
      2020-12-03 v2020.3   release
      2020-12-03 v2021pre  RC testing start
      2020-12-09 v2021pre  RC testing end
      2020-12-09 v2022dev0 RC1
      2020-12-10 v2021pre  release
      2020-12-10 v2022dev0 RC testing start
      2020-12-16 v2022dev0 RC testing end
      2020-12-17 v2022dev0 release
      
      The RC testing periods would then be:
      
      2020-11-20..26    v2019.5
      2020-11-27..12-02 v2020.3
      2020-12-03..09    v2021pre
      2020-12-10..16    v2022dev0
      
      The releases:
      
      2020-11-27 v2019.5
      2020-12-03 v2020.3
      2020-12-10 v2021pre
      2020-12-17 v2022dev0
